Title: A new species of Xenosaurus (Squamata: Xenosauridae) from the Sierra Madre del Sur of Oaxaca, Mexico
Authors: Nieto Montes de Oca, Adrián
Campbell, JA
Flores Villela, Oscar Alberto
Issue Date: 2001
Citation: Nieto Montes de Oca, A., Campbell, J. A. and Flores-Villela, O. 2001. A new speciesof Xenosaurus (Squamata: Xenosauridae) from the Sierra Madre del Sur of Oaxaca, Mexico. Herpetologica, 57(1): 32-47
Abstract: We describe a new species of Xenosaurus freom the Sierra Madre del Sur in Oxaca and compare it to all the other species in the genus. The new species differs freom the others by having 26 white spots on the infrealabiallabiomental region on either side of the head. as well as the following combination of character states: second chinshields usually in medial contact with each other, few lamellae under the fourth toe (1922, (x) over bar = 19.4), and a short tail (tail length/snoutvent length ratio 0.730.79). The new species was collected in the crevices of small boulders in oak forest at about 2000 m elevation and is most similar to X. rectocollaris freom southeastern Puebla.
